Painting of a stained glass window in Canterbury Cathedral, , Kent, England. Image of painting is a plate opposite page 346 of Connick's "Adventures in Light and Color" CAPTION IN BOOK: William of Kellett Rejoices, from window in South Triforium, Canterbury. / Quiet Sunlight. full view
